cybersecurity risk frameworks are structured methodologies that organizations can use to manage their cybersecurity risks. These frameworks provide a systematic approach to identifying potential threats, assessing their impact, and implementing controls to mitigate them. By following a risk framework, organizations can prioritize their cybersecurity efforts and allocate resources effectively to address the most critical risks.
There are several widely used cybersecurity risk frameworks, each with its unique approach and focus. One of the most well-known frameworks is the NIST Cybersecurity Framework developed by the National Institute of Standards and Technology. This framework provides a comprehensive set of guidelines and best practices to help organizations manage and improve their cybersecurity posture. The NIST Cybersecurity Framework consists of five core functions: Identify, Protect, Detect, Respond, and Recover. By following these functions, organizations can create a robust cybersecurity program that aligns with their business objectives and risk appetite.
Another popular cybersecurity risk framework is the ISO/IEC 27001 standard, which provides a systematic approach to managing information security risks. This framework helps organizations establish, implement, maintain, and continually improve an information security management system. By following the requirements of ISO/IEC 27001, organizations can ensure the confidentiality, integrity, and availability of their information assets.
In addition to these two frameworks, there are several other industry-specific frameworks that organizations can use to manage their cybersecurity risks effectively. For example, the Payment Card Industry Data Security Standard (PCI DSS) is a framework developed specifically for organizations that process credit card transactions. By following the requirements of PCI DSS, organizations can protect cardholder data and prevent data breaches.

Furthermore, cybersecurity risk frameworks can help organizations comply with regulatory requirements and industry standards. Many regulations, such as the General Data Protection Regulation (GDPR) and the Health Insurance Portability and Accountability Act (HIPAA), require organizations to implement adequate security measures to protect sensitive data. By following a cybersecurity risk framework, organizations can demonstrate compliance with these regulations and avoid costly penalties.
